Welcome to Headless Horseman Escape Rooms, located at 778 Broadway, Rte 9W, Ulster Park, NY 12487, USA, and featured in the Theme Park Directory. Headless Horseman Escape Rooms is known for its detailed set construction and immersive environments, particularly themed around Halloween.

The environment at Headless Horseman Escape Rooms is highly praised by some for its very detailed rooms and phenomenal set construction. The level of detail contributes to an immersive experience, with well-crafted clues and storylines. However, other feedback indicates potential issues with the functionality of in-room elements, such as non-working "triggers" that can hinder gameplay and lead to missed clues. There are also mentions of puzzles that may not make sense and physical interactions with props, like a coffin, that can be unexpectedly difficult.

The services offered by Headless Horseman Escape Rooms include immersive escape room experiences with specific themes, likely tied to the Headless Horseman and Halloween. The staff who are working are described as fantastic by one reviewer. However, another review suggests that the attention paid to teams while they are in the room can be lacking, with game controllers sometimes missing non-functional elements, leading to delays. There are also comments about the clarity and logic of some puzzles, which may impact the overall enjoyment. It is also noted that the experience might be primarily available around the Halloween season, as expressed by a reviewer's sadness that it's not open year-round.

Features of Headless Horseman Escape Rooms include very detailed and well-constructed sets that contribute to an immersive atmosphere. The clues and storylines are described as phenomenal by some. However, potential drawbacks include non-functional in-room "triggers," inattentive game control leading to missed clues and lost time, puzzles that may lack logical sense, and unexpectedly difficult physical interactions with props. The experience is highly favored by some, becoming their favorite escape room, while others found it a waste of money due to these issues. It is also worth noting that its operation might be seasonal, primarily around Halloween.

Only good part is the set construction. Very detailed rooms, however they don't pay enough attention to you while in the room. Half of the "triggers" in our room did not function when you touch them. This lead to clues not opening when they should and the person controlling the game didn't notice half the time. This cost us almost 20 minutes total that we knew of. We have done lots of other brand rooms and they function much better, rather than have one puzzle to figure out at a time at other people can be doing multiple puzzles in different areas. Some of the puzzles just made no sense, when we asked at one point how we were supposed to know about something they said it's supposed to be one of the two clues. Then they tell you not to force any objects but it take almost two people to open the coffin. They just make a bunch of excuses when they should spend some time fine running the rooms. Basically after doing most of them we learned spend you money at a place like Escape Time in Hopewell, its just as well built but everything works the way it's supposed to and they pay attention to what's happening when your in the game. This was just a waste of money.
